Critical Facilities Manager, Data Center

About the Company - We are a national leading data center company that has been providing sustainable, secure, and reliable infrastructure for over two decades to fortune 100 customers. We pride ourselves on providing a professional, friendly, and welcoming workplace environment.

About the Role - Our growing data center campus in Goodyear Arizona is looking for a Critical Facilities Operations Manager responsible for a team of 10-15 Critical Engineering Technicians. This position will oversee workflow management, training plans, customer communications, hiring and performance management for the CET team. The Critical Facilities Manager will use their expertise to help guide the team in challenging aspects of maintenance in areas such as : critical MOP development, testing plans, sparing approaches, capital planning, end-of-life replacement and expansion of existing facilities while eliminating risk to our customers and their businesses.

Responsibilities

  • Train Critical Engineering Technicians (CETs), as appropriate, in new processes and procedures
  • Direct and maintain the site-specific preventive maintenance and work order program
  • Work with cross function teams on projects to further develop the facilities or business
  • Understand the engineering and operational aspects of the building systems; recognize system performance deficiencies immediately and respond to operational and emergency situations
  • Suggest cost-effective improvements to service and operating efficiency
  • Ensure the availability of an adequate inventory
  • Protect and improve the value of our assets and ensure that building machinery and systems meet or exceed their expected life
  • Organize administrative functions related to site operations, such as work orders and maintenance activities, budgets, etc.
  • Assist with the preparation of operational and capital portions of the budget
  • Ensure major projects performed at the building are properly planned, executed, and closed out in accordance with current best practices in our industry
  • Oversee the activities of contractors
  • Assist with root cause analysis and troubleshooting / problem solving

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ering, business or related field, or equivalent work experience required
  • 6 years of experience in critical facilities
  • Advanced understanding of the electrical or mechanical systems
  • Involved in critical data center operations such as : feeders, transformers, generators, switchgear, UPS systems, ATS units. PDU units, pumps, air handling units and CRAC units
  • 5 years of direct managerial experience and interpersonal skills strongly preferred
  • Proven record of excellent internal and external customer service
  • Ability to prioritize in a complex, fast-paced environment
  • Ability to communicate well in both oral and written reports
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, Outlook, Word, Excel and building automation
  • Physical Requirements / Considerations

  • Work at heights and from ladders
  • Perform physical tasks, including moving heavy equipment (50 pounds), operating critical infrastructure, crawling in tight spaces
  • Work in a noisy environment with ear protection and eye protection
  • Work in a critical environment with potential for high stress decision making
  • Perform extended site rounds that could include long distances of walking and long periods of time being away from a desk
  • Use hands to manipulate small wires and objects
  • Lift up to 50lbs
